The Call to Adventure: The Soul Of Asela
The Premise: The Soul Harvest
The galaxy is under siege by an unknown extraterrestrial entity. This invader is not conquering planets for resources, but for the very essence of life: the souls within them. They move methodically, planet by planet, harvesting every spirit they can find.
Now, their attention has fallen on Asela, a planet whose ancient soul has witnessed the incoming crisis. For centuries, the planetary soul has quietly searched for a defender among the world's various civilizations.
It found one in the most unlikely place…
THE LORE | Meet Arq and Oko
Arq is a curious, blue-hued teenaged fish humanoid from the water-influenced tribe, the Huarn. Living a quiet life as a Temple Guard, Arq yearns for the world outside his city gates—a curiosity that will soon save his life and that of the entire planet.
His journey begins when he saves an eel from a swarm of aggressive jellyfish near the shoreline. This eel, named Oko, is grateful and forms an immediate, deep bond with Arq, joining him on his adventures.
This act of bravery catches the attention of Asela's soul, marking Arq and Oko as the chosen heroes to stop the impending crisis.
Chapter 1 | The Invasion Begins
Arq's routine exploration takes a dark turn when a mysterious, fiery object crashes near the east side of his island.
- The Threat: Mechanical monsters begin appearing, attacking forest inhabitants and stirring chaos.
- First Contact: After calming the frenzied crabs by battling the initial mechanical threat, Arq realizes this is an invading source.
- The Confrontation: Following the enemy trail, Arq discovers a cave where a massive mechanical creature is self-assembling. He engages in a battle he cannot win, realizing the threat is far too powerful for his tribe alone.
After retreating to his elders, Arq learns of the other tribes around the world. He is given a critical mission: He must travel across Asela, warn the other tribes, and convince them to join forces before the entity completes its Soul Harvest.
Chapter 2 | The Eight Pillars of Asela
Asela is populated by eight distinct tribes, each fundamentally influenced by a unique element. Arq's primary mission is to traverse the globe, gain their trust, and unite them against the invading extraterrestrial entity. Each tribe presents a unique biome, a challenging Temple quest, and a powerful Elemental Orb.
Oko's Transformation and Elemental Power
When you successfully aid a tribe and its Guardian, you receive an Elemental Orb. This orb allows your companion, Oko, to transform his shape and form, granting Arq new abilities, traversal tools, and elemental combat aid essential for overcoming new obstacles and reaching previously inaccessible areas.
The Tribes, Guardians, and Rewards
1. HUARN: The Water Tribe
- Hailing from island territories, the Huarn people are influenced by the flow of rivers and mountains. Arq's initial journey begins here, where he must first calm frenzied local enemies like Jellyfish and Crabs. Their revered protector is the Great Tortoise, and aiding him unlocks the Aqua Wave ability, which functions as a crucial early-game Grappling Hook for improved mobility.
2. PRILN: The Lightning Tribe
- Located near floating lightning boulders, the Priln are masters of raw electrical energy. Their lands are home to aerial threats like Vultures and Wyverns. To gain their trust, you must overcome the challenge of the mighty Wyrm Lord, which rewards Arq with the Shock Beam ability—a versatile Magnetic Hook for navigating electrically-charged environments.
3. CAYD: The Ice Tribe
- The Cayd endure the frozen northern landscapes, surrounded by fierce beasts like Polar Bears and Snow Tigers. To master the element of Ice, Arq must defeat the imposing Sasquatch King. Success grants the Shard Burst power and the invaluable Ice Suit, allowing passage through extremely cold areas.
4. BREN: The Wind Tribe
- The Bren reside in the high, blustery peaks, sharing their domain with swift creatures like Harpies and Gorillas. Their ancient protector is the Elder Crow. By proving his worth, Arq is rewarded with the Gust Draft ability and Glide Arms, which are essential for covering large distances and traversing dangerous vertical zones.
5. FERA: The Fire Tribe
- The Fera inhabit volcanic regions, constantly facing the heat and common enemies such as Lizards and volatile Bombs. Their challenge is the fearsome Lava Centipede. Triumphing over this Guardian unlocks the Fire Spit attack and the durable Heat Suit, allowing Arq to withstand extreme temperatures and access areas saturated with lava.
6. GAOM: The Earth Tribe
- The Gaom are tied to the deep canyons and deserts, battling resilient foes like Sand Golems and ancient Mummies. Their guardian is the bedrock of their mountains: the Mountain Golem. Defeating it grants the power of Boulder Throw and the Rock Body enhancement, offering superior defense and the ability to smash geological obstacles.
7. LUME: The Light Tribe
- The Lume are associated with purity and divine energy, often dealing with animated defenses like Statues and stylized Humanoids. Their protector is the steadfast Protector Statue. Success bestows the Glowing Saber Slash ability and the Light Shield, offering protection and revealing hidden paths obscured by darkness.
8. UMRAM: The Darkness Tribe
- The Umram reside in the deepest, shadow-drenched parts of Asela, battling ethereal enemies like Ghosts and Shreaks. Their final and perhaps most terrifying challenge is the Black Hole Shadow. Triumphing here grants the forbidden power of the Dark Aura Blast and the Dark Wings, offering immense power and traversal freedom.

Chapter 3 | CORE GAMEPLAY MECHANICS AND SYSTEMS
The Combat Experience
The combat system is designed to be engaging and adaptive. It revolves around targeting an enemy and effectively managing your attacks using a combination of a sword and magic. As challenges intensify, players must choose the best combat mode available and adapt their elemental strengths and weaknesses on the fly. As Arq and Oko gain power through the adventure, you will harness further elemental abilities to create a formidable duo capable of tackling any adversary.
Quests and Rewards
Throughout the Cities and Field areas, various NPCs (Non-Player Characters) will request assistance or tasks. These interactions are key to delving deeper into the lore of the tribes and the unfolding crisis. Rewards for aiding citizens and completing these side quests may include unique gear, currency, or crucial information that aids your journey across Asela.
Guardian Puzzles And Tools
Each Tribe has a Guardian that has fallen into disarray—often corrupted or requiring restoration. Aiding the Tribe's Guardian involves navigating challenging Temple Puzzles that test your wits and your mastery of previously acquired elemental abilities. Successfully completing these challenges rewards you with the crucial Rare Loot and traversal tools (like the Grappling Hook or Glide Arms) that are necessary for progression.
The Hunt System (Bosses)
For those who love a challenge, a robust Hunt System will be implemented. This feature tests your skill and preparation against large, powerful, optional Bosses. These adversaries must be found and tackled with careful planning regarding your elemental gear and companion forms. Overcoming these challenging Hunts will reap unique, high-value rewards.
The Armory System (Gear Sets)
Success requires preparation. The Armory System allows players to save different configurations of Gear and Weapons as custom sets inside the battle menu. These sets are interchangeable even during battles, allowing players to quickly swap resistances and attack types to match the current threat. Braving the planet in search of the rarest loot will unlock the strongest strengths and benefits available.
Music Style
The score for Asela draws deep inspiration from classic and modern RPGs, offering a mix between the epic, orchestral sounds of Final Fantasy and Zelda, the atmospheric depth of Nier, and the challenging tone of Souls games.
Stretch Goal Ambition: If this campaign is a huge success, the goal is to personally contact legendary composer Nobuo Uematsu to request numerous original songs to be part of the field and battle music heard throughout your adventure.
